- W2373015416 abstract "The saccadic system has anatomical and functional connections with thepupillary light reflex (PLR) system. But it is not known whether thesaccadic system modulates the PLR system. To investigate this issue, itis necessary to know whether the uneven light stimulus to retina andthe near responses influence the change of pupil diameter. We designeda new behavioral method to investigate the issue on human subjects.Methods: one eye of the subject was stimulated by pulse light stimulusfrom a horizontal linear array of light emitting diodes (LEDs)presented across visual field in an ocular mask. The changes of the eyeposition and pupil diameter of another eye were recorded by an infraredeye tracking system. Results: The relative constriction ratios of PLRswhen the fixation points of subjects were in the nasal visual fieldwere not significantly different from them when the fixation points ofsubjects were in the temporal visual field(P=0.148, Non-paired ttest).Conclusion: The influences from uneven light stimulus to retinaand the near responses were eliminated by this method. The method canbe used to study the modulation from the saccadic system on thepupillary light reflex system." @default.
